On a 2003 Ford Excursion, the crankshaft position sensor is typically located on the engine block, near the transmission bell housing. It can usually be found on the driver's side, mounted to the engine, often near the oil pan or behind the starter. Accessing it may require moving some components or removing the starter for easier visibility and reach. Always consult the vehicle's repair manual for specific details related to your engine type.
